As far as who's in and who's out, it's still a little too early to say for sure. But teams like Syracuse, for example, don't deserve to be in the BIG DANCE. You have to demonstrate on the court that you're worthy. Losing by ~ 40 points on the road at Depaul in the Horizon is not a good case. I think Colorado and Maryland are in a similar boat. There are too many good basketball teams across the land who are worthy of a spot, both from power conferences like the BIG 10 and BIG EAST, and from conferences like the MVC. I submit that Bradley should be a player in the BIG DANCE especially if they make some noise in that conference tourney. Teams like UAB, A&M, and Florida State really haven't had a great year - but recent signature wins can't hurt either. Again, it all comes down to the following four questions for me:

1) Who'd you play?
2) When did you play them?
3) Who'd you beat?
4) Are you playing good ball heading into the MADNESS?

When you measure against this set of questions, I say the BIG-10 gets 7 teams into the DANCE: ILLINOIS, Ohio State, Wisconsin, Michigan, Michigan State, Iowa, and Indiana. Is there a tougher conference this year in the land? I think not, especially on the road. The RPI speaks volumes, but so does a 72% home - court winning advantage in this league. The next closest is the BIG -12 at 66% (34% of the time the road team wins in conference play).
